Join us in March of 2025 in Charlottesville for a pivotal event focused on addressing the critical issues of housing affordability. Hosted by the Central Virginia Regional Housing Partnership , this summit will bring together a diverse group of stakeholders, including elected officials, local government staff, for-profit developers, realtors, rental management companies, non-profit housing developers, and homelessness service providers.
The 2025 Regional Housing Summit will explore innovative and practical solutions to the housing affordability crisis. Through a series of engaging presentations and discussions, and ample time to network across the region, we aim to foster collaboration and inspire action among all attendees. Previous attendees have included elected officials, planning staff, contractors, housing developers, rental company staff, researchers, non-profit and for-profit staff of housing-focused organizations, service providers, and more!
